Some computers are easy to spot. Artificial, human-built computers like those found in smartphones and laptops are abstract dynamic systems with observable computational elements like input, output, ...
When Leo Wang arrived at Carnegie Mellon University from Hong Kong, he was already fascinated by robots. But it wasn’t until he joined the Robomechanics Lab led by Aaron Johnson that his interest ...
Overview JDBC is an important part of the Java API, as most real-world Java applications require a database. Learning Java ...
These are not your father’s computer science students. And for good reason. To find a job in the fast-growing, fast-moving field, college graduates are required to possess more than simple coding ...
The recently unveiled x86CSS project aims to emulate an x86 processor within a web browser. Unlike many other web-based ...
Boris Cherny is the lead engineer at AI giant Anthropic, best known as the creator of Claude Code, a tool made to help ...
Overview Programming languages are in demand for cloud, mobile, analytics, and web development, as well as security. Online ...
California State University Channel Islands (CSUCI) is launching a fully online Bachelor of Science in Computer Science Degree Completion Program, expanding access to a high-demand, high-growth field.
Last week at CES, Lego introduced its new Smart Play system, with a tech-packed Smart Brick that can recognize and interact with sets and minifigures. It was unexpected and delightful to see Lego come ...
BILLUND, Denmark, Jan. 12, 2026 /PRNewswire/ -- Today, LEGO® Education announced a new hands-on solution and curriculum for computer science and artificial intelligence (AI) for K-8 classrooms that ...
Access to high school computer science courses has plateaued, and overall high school student participation in those classes has declined slightly, concludes Code.org’s annual report on the state of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results